Purihasa Population - Puruliya, West Bengal

Purihasa is a medium size village located in Barabazar Block of Puruliya district, West Bengal with total 126 families residing. The Purihasa village has population of 660 of which 313 are males while 347 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Purihasa village population of children with age 0-6 is 106 which makes up 16.06 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Purihasa village is 1109 which is higher than West Bengal state average of 950. Child Sex Ratio for the Purihasa as per census is 1255, higher than West Bengal average of 956.

Purihasa village has lower literacy rate compared to West Bengal. In 2011, literacy rate of Purihasa village was 57.22 % compared to 76.26 % of West Bengal. In Purihasa Male literacy stands at 72.93 % while female literacy rate was 42.71 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 11.67 % of total population in Purihasa village. There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) in Purihasa village of Puruliya.

Work Profile

In Purihasa village out of total population, 337 were engaged in work activities. 94.36 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 5.64 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 337 workers engaged in Main Work, 112 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 82 were Agricultural labourer.
